Innovative Food Holdings, a publicly traded company serving professional and home chefs, has appointed Gary Schubert as chief financial officer.Mr. Schubert assumed the CFO position of the Bonita Springs operation on January 1st. Former CFO Richard Tan will remain with the company until the end of January to assist with the transition, the statement said. Schubert spent 15 years at Walmart, most recently serving as the retail giant's senior director of finance and transformation strategy, according to the release. The NASA Small Business Innovation Research/Small Business Technology Transfer (SBIR/STTR) program is part of America's Seed Fund, the nation's largest source of early-stage, non-dilutive funding for innovative technologies. Through this program, entrepreneurs, start-ups, and small businesses with fewer than 500 employees receive financial and non-financial support to build, mature, and commercialize technologies that advance NASA's mission. and contribute to solving important issues facing our country.
